MicroStrategy Halts Bitcoin Purchases Amid Market Crash
This represents a significant change for the company, which has consistently increased its Bitcoin reserves through stock sales and capital raises. The decision comes at a time when the overall market is experiencing a downturn, largely impacted by President Donald Trump's recent tariffs. Pause in Bitcoin PurchasesBetween March 31 and April 6, MicroStrategy did not make any Bitcoin purchases, a noticeable deviation from its usual buying behavior. In previous weeks, the company had made substantial Bitcoin acquisitions, such as 22,048 BTC for $1.92 billion just last week, one of its largest purchases to date. MicroStrategy's recent investments in Bitcoin have been substantial, with the company acquiring 80,715 BTC in Q1 2025 alone, costing $7.66 billion, at an average price of $94,922 per Bitcoin. Currently, MicroStrategy holds 528,185 BTC, representing an investment of $35.63 billion, at an average price of $67,458 per coin. As the market reacts to the broader economic conditions, especially amidst the ongoing tariff disputes, MicroStrategy's future actions could have a ripple effect on the cryptocurrency market, especially if the company chooses to decrease its Bitcoin holdings.
